This homemade syrup is my version of pancake syrup — why buy from the store? Use 2 cups brown sugar for a thicker syrup.
Ingredients
- 1 cup water
- 1 cup white sugar
- 1 cup brown sugar
- 1 tablespoon maple flavored extract
Instructions
-
1
Gather all ingredients.
-
2
Bring water, white sugar, and brown sugar to a boil in a saucepan over medium-high heat.
-
3
Reduce heat to medium-low and stir in maple extract.
-
4
Simmer until slightly thickened, about 3 minutes.
